you can have dedicated belt tank, as well as someone to watch local at all times, then you can use dedicated hauler which will improve efficiency. Having a gang helps with mining foreman skill, and some other mindlink.
Group mining is often compulsory, POS fuel and carrier fuel acquisition as compared to for profit solo mining.

Tested it myself, you do not need a command ship to get maximum bonus to cycle time. It can be achieved with a battlecruiser.
When boosting a perfect ice miner that has 2x Ice Harvester Upgrades fitted, using the cpu implant, cycle times gets down to around 225 secs per cycle.
It takes following to ahcieving perfection for Highsec.
Mining Director V Warfare Link Specialist V Mining Foreman Mindlink ( Implant )
For further bonus, the Rorqual is the way to go, but can only be used in lowsec, until CCP release the Orca.

If you're in high-sec ice mining will theoretically earn you... About half what you'd make mining ore. However...
Ice mining means no (or very, very few) missed cycles due to a roid running out mid-cycle as you have to deal with when ore mining (particularly with high-sec's anorexic roids). So it sorta balances out a little bit there, but it's still worth less than ore mining.
On top of that, ice mining has loooong cycles so you can ice mine while doing other stuff without too much hassle. You can do the same with ore mining, but as per the above paragraph, ore mining still requires more attention.
In 0.0 you can usually find high-end ice even in crappy 0.0 systems, so if you don't have access to Crokite/Bistot/Arkonor you can mine ice (blue glitter specifically) for about the same income as Dark Ochre/Gneiss... Perhaps a bit less. And you have the bonus of being able to fully refine ice using POS refineries (skills permitting), while with ore the highest you'll get out of a POS is 75% (with an intensive refining array).
Now, I haven't run the number on ice mining in a few months so I may be talking total rubbish... But the mineral and ice markets havn't moved by much in those months (zyd/mega has picked up a bit).

Edited by: Clansworth on 04/06/2008 16:05:36 Uber best harvesting would be:
Harvesters in Mackinaws with: 2 Ice Harvester II 2 Ice Harvester Upgrade II Hardwiring - Zainou 'Gypsy' KMB-50 - Slot 6 Hardwiring - Inherent Implants 'Yeti' BX-2 - Slot 10 Exhumers V Ice Harvesting V
Director in Rorqual with: Industrial Core Mining Foreman Link - Laser Optomization Mining Foreman Mindlink - Slot 10 Mining Director V Warfare Link Specialist V Capital Industrial Ships V Industrial Reconfiguration V
This will give a cycle time of 198.7865 sec on the harvesters.. pulling in 4 blocks per cycle, each mackinaw would be getting 72.4 blocks of ice an hour.
That's a LOT of ice... All the while it could be compressed by the rorqual, and loaded compressed into POS refineries, thereby increasing refining speed.
